Bug #746587 is a prime example.  But more generally, I'm looking for
evidence that we're being systematic about making sure the packages that
hook into early boot, either via /etc/rcS.d or /etc/network/if-up.d, will
still work correctly after the transition.  Maybe we won't have all of these
packages fixed ahead of time, but the information should at least be
available about which packages do or don't work so that we can make an
informed decision.
